Lucky Strike Entertainment, formerly known as Bowlero Corp, stands as one of the world’s leading location-based entertainment platforms. With an impressive portfolio of over 360 locations across North America, Lucky Strike Entertainment specializes in delivering exceptional experiences through bowling alleys, amusement centers, water parks, and family entertainment venues. The company has earned a prestigious reputation not only for its expansive network but also for its ownership of the Professional Bowlers Association, a major league organization revered globally. This association further extends Lucky Strike Entertainment’s reach by engaging millions of bowling enthusiasts and sports fans worldwide through a growing media presence. The Lane Server position at Lucky Strike Entertainment offers an excellent entry point for individuals passionate about hospitality and guest service within a bustling entertainment setting. This part-time role is tailored for those who thrive in interactive roles, connecting with diverse guests while ensuring their food and beverage needs are met promptly and professionally. Lane Servers play a pivotal role as brand ambassadors, representing the company’s values by delivering top-tier service and creating a friendly, engaging atmosphere at the lanes.

Day-to-day responsibilities involve taking and delivering food and beverage orders, presenting menu items, promotions, and specials to guests, and maintaining clean and organized workspaces. Lane Servers are also expected to routinely check in with guests, respond to inquiries, resolve issues, and recommend additional services or upgrades to enhance their visit. Exceptional interpersonal skills and a commitment to superior guest service are crucial to success in this role.

To qualify for this position, candidates must be at least 18 years old to comply with state alcohol service laws and demonstrate a willingness to work evening and night shifts, including weekends. The role requires physical stamina, as it involves walking, standing, bending, and occasional lifting in a typical entertainment environment.
